Comando para mover una Casilla de Entrada en la vista uno o en la vista dos

jospercomp shared this question 3 years ago
Answered

Comando en GeogebraScript o JavaScript para mover una Casilla de Entrada en la vista uno o en la vista dos.

Comments (2)

photo
1

setcoords()

photo
1

Lo único que me falta es calcular la posición de la casilla de entrada con respecto a un deslizador para que me quede justamente al lado izquierdo de un deslizador comun. Este guion coloca la casilla de entrada encima de su deslizador. Como si calculara una proporción de la longitud del deslizador y las dimensiones de los ejes en su vista.


ggbApplet.evalCommand("CasillaDeEntrada"+j+"=InputBox("+ggbApplet.getObjectName(i)+")");

ggbApplet.setCaption("CasillaDeEntrada"+j,ggbApplet.getObjectName(i))

ggbApplet.setLabelVisible("CasillaDeEntrada"+j,false);

px=ggbApplet.getXcoord(ggbApplet.getObjectName(i));

py=ggbApplet.getYcoord(ggbApplet.getObjectName(i));

ggbApplet.evalCommand("SetCoords(CasillaDeEntrada"+j+","+px+","+py+")");

j=j+1;

photo
© 2023 International GeoGebra Institute